General annotation (Comments)

Catalytic activity

Phosphoenolpyruvate + D-erythrose 4-phosphate + H2O = 3-deoxy-D-arabino-hept-2-ulosonate 7-phosphate + phosphate.

Enzyme regulation

Activation by tryptophan (a hysteretic factor).

Pathway

Metabolic intermediate biosynthesis; chorismate biosynthesis; chorismate from D-erythrose 4-phosphate and phosphoenolpyruvate: step 1/7.

Subcellular location

Plastidchloroplast.

Induction

By the herbicide glyphosate and wounding.

Sequence similarities

Belongs to the class-II DAHP synthase family.
